MUMBAI, India, Aug. 12 -- Intellectual Property India has published a patent application (202541010008 A) filed by Sathyabama Institute Of Science And Technology Deemed To Be on February 06, 2025, for Adaptable Herb Plant Leaves Stripping Assistive Device.
Inventor includes Dr. V Vijaya Baskar.
The application for the patent was published on August 07, 2026, under issue no. 32/2026.
Abstract: An adaptable herb plant leaves stripping assistive device, comprising a circular frame 101 designed to be placed on a flat surface, a microphone 103 to provide voice commands to strip leaves from an herb plant's stem, an artificial intelligence-based imaging unit 104 to determine dimensions of the plant’s stem, a drawer arrangement allows to extend or retract for accommodating herb plants of varying sizes and shapes, a laser measurement sensor to monitor density of leaves on the plant’s stem, multiple blades 105 via a motorized hinge joint to move in a converging or diverging motion, a motorized sliding unit 106 to translate the frame 101 for providing a twisting motion to the leaves, a drawer arrangement to adjust the blade's dimensions accordingly and a pair of extendable L-shaped links 107 having a plate 108 at their free-end enables the plate 108 to move up and down.
